Transaction 51a6e0ea6d6e3abcc3824a1a349da853d8a32c1876a7693c8865824503f54e9c
1 Input
1 Output
-
51a6e0ea6d6e3abcc3824a1a349da853d8a32c1876a7693c8865824503f54e9c:0
- value
- 332058
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 0bc389ecd9ddace0f48377376c97c09c435aa25e OP_EQUAL
- address
- 32mDbvekmZQnn3hEXJU4x4dZa2THS623FJ